Grype is an open-source vulnerability scanner from Anchore that inspects container images, filesystems, and SBOMs for known CVEs. It leverages Syft-generated SBOMs to match packages against multiple vulnerability databases including NVD, GitHub Advisories, and OS-specific feeds.

# Verify installation
grype version
# Install via Homebrew (macOS/Linux)
brew install grype
# Scan a Docker Hub image
grype nginx:latest
# Scan from Docker daemon
grype docker:myapp:1.0
# Scan a local archive
grype docker-archive:image.tar
# Scan an OCI directory
grype oci-dir:path/to/oci/
# Scan a Singularity image
grype sif:image.sif
# Scan a local directory / filesystem
grype dir:/path/to/project
# Default table output
grype alpine:3.18
# JSON output for pipeline processing
grype alpine:3.18 -o json > results.json
# CycloneDX SBOM output
grype alpine:3.18 -o cyclonedx
# SARIF output for GitHub Security tab
grype alpine:3.18 -o sarif > grype.sarif
# Template-based custom output
grype alpine:3.18 -o template -t /path/to/template.tmpl
# Fail if vulnerabilities meet or exceed a severity
grype nginx:latest --fail-on critical
# Show only fixed vulnerabilities
grype nginx:latest --only-fixed
# Show only non-fixed vulnerabilities
grype nginx:latest --only-notfixed
# Filter by severity
grype nginx:latest --only-fixed -o json | jq '[.matches[] | select(.vulnerability.severity == "High")]'
# Explain a specific CVE
grype nginx:latest --explain --id CVE-2024-1234
# Generate SBOM with Syft then scan
syft nginx:latest -o spdx-json > nginx-sbom.json
grype sbom:nginx-sbom.json
# Scan CycloneDX SBOM
grype sbom:bom.json

# Check database status
grype db status
# Manually update vulnerability database
grype db update
# Delete cached database
grype db delete
# List supported database providers
grype db list
| Source | Coverage |
|---|---|
| NVD | CVEs across all ecosystems |
| GitHub Advisories | Open source package vulnerabilities |
| Alpine SecDB | Alpine Linux packages |
| Amazon Linux ALAS | Amazon Linux AMI |
| Debian Security Tracker | Debian packages |
| Red Hat OVAL | RHEL, CentOS |
| Ubuntu Security | Ubuntu packages |
| Wolfi SecDB | Wolfi/Chainguard images |
